Is mediation better than going to court?
Mediation is an informal dispute resolution process with the goal of settling differences, while court involves constant preparation for a trial of the issues. The biggest difference between court and mediation is that participants in a mediation must agree to it.

Many people that divorce or different do not think about the option of family mediation and also go promptly to a family legal representative. You may intend to speak to a certified mediator, to see if family mediation might help you and your family, rather than costly as well as prolonged legal action in the courts. By utilizing family mediation, there is the possibility that you might save a great deal of money and time in court. If you and your ex accept proposals talked about in mediation, your mediator will certainly go over with you both about exactly how these can be turned into a court order and also if it is needed. For kid plans, the courts always think about the no order principle. With monetary agreements made in mediation, mediators will certainly motivate that an economic consent order be sought.
